Is it normal not to gain weight in 4 months of pregnancy?

Many pregnant women said that they have been pregnant for four months, and some have been longer, but their weight has basically not increased, and in some cases has even decreased. Pregnant mothers feel very worried. If the weight does not increase, will the baby's nutrition keep up? How is the growth and development going? Is this normal?

When you are pregnant, you will definitely gain weight, and the information displayed on the scale is something that many pregnant mothers are very concerned about. As for the worry that "I'm four and a half months pregnant and my weight hasn't increased", it's actually nothing to worry about. Many people have encountered such a situation. Morning sickness, physical changes during pregnancy, and the inability of pregnant women to adapt to the new environment lead to lack of appetite in pregnant women, which are the main reasons for this phenomenon.

Losing weight in the early stages of pregnancy will not actually harm the normal growth and development of the baby. At this time, the fetus's nerves, blood vessels and various organs have just begun to grow and develop. In fact, there is no need for excessive nutritional supplementation, and the fetus does not need much nutrition. Weight gain is not necessarily achieved before the fourth month of pregnancy.

At this time, pregnant mothers do not need to feel too worried, and do not force themselves to eat. It is OK to eat the same as before pregnancy. Why not eat more foods rich in folic acid, and you can also eat more nutrients with folic acid tablets. If morning sickness is severe, eat some fresh fruits or snacks to comfort yourself a little.

Weight gain during pregnancy

After pregnant mothers have babies, they must increase nutrition appropriately, but they must also effectively control weight as much as possible. Pregnant women who are too overweight are prone to many diseases, such as chronic hypertension, preeclampsia, gestational diabetes, pyelonephritis, thrombosis, prolonged pregnancy and fetal dystocia, and in severe cases, they may give birth to babies with congenital abnormalities. And the proportion of caesarean sections will also increase, and the difficulty of surgery and anesthesia, complications after anesthesia and postoperative wound recovery are all problems. In particular, the heart failure caused by hypertensive patients before and after delivery is very dangerous for pregnant women.
